Output 5ccc32ddb22250f626add1a043a212cb28c76c12e83666db5444c065202d9070:3

value
821820656
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d09d2913d91bc9ba80d6a18ae11add12173e083a OP_EQUALVERIFY OP_CHECKSIG
address
1L23pbrJFMxn2jy7zZ8novgtUNJrdTnqfJ
transaction
5ccc32ddb22250f626add1a043a212cb28c76c12e83666db5444c065202d9070
spent
true